The second College Football Playoff Rankings of the 2019 season have arrived, and after LSU defeated Alabama on the road in Bryant-Denny Stadium, the Tigers have jumped Ohio State for the No. 1 spot. The Buckeyes move to No. 2 after smothering Big Ten tomato can Maryland. LSU's tremendous performance to this point will be tough to topple, particularly if it runs the table, but there is not much of a difference between it and OSU. They may flip back and forth over the next few weeks, but probably not this week as Ohio State plays an even worse team in Rutgers. Behind those two, Clemson and Georgia move from the first teams out of the field to No. 3 and No. 4, respectively. These Tigers remain undefeated after obliterating NC State 55-10 last week, while the Bulldogs are the top-ranked one-loss team and are coming off a 27-0 win against Missouri.
